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
540to544
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
540to544
540to544
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Case of Abfragen???

Case of Abfragen?
04.01.2005 18:46:37
Florian
Gibt es so etwas wie Case of Abfragen (habe keine VBA Kenntnisse ;) )...
also das ich einen Zahlenbereich von 280 - 840 habe und nun je nachdem in welchem Bereich ein Wert fällt etwas ausgebe...das Problem ist nun, dass ich ja nur max 7 Funktionen ineinander verschachteln kann :/, aber bei meinem Problem wären das schon ein "paar" mehr...
mfg
Florian Ilch

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Case of Abfragen?
Ramses
Hallo
du musst dich schon entscheiden was du haben willst.
WENN-Verschachtelungen sind Formeln die nur in Zellen stehen.
"Select Case" sind Anweisungen die nur in VBA funktionieren.
Gruss Rainer
AW: Case of Abfragen?
04.01.2005 18:59:08
Florian
Wie würde ich das ganze denn in VBA machen?
Also es gibt einen Wert welcher in einer Zelle steht...und je nachdem in welchem Bereich dieser Wert liegt soll in einer anderen Zelle etwas ausgegebn werden...
AW: Case of Abfragen?
Ramses
Hallo
Schau dir in der Hilfe mal die Funktion SVERWEIS an.
Mehr kann ich Dir mit dieser Antwort nicht sagen
Tabelle1
 ABCDEF
1GesuchtGefunden  WarePreis
2Birne2.00  Apfel1
3    Birne2
4    Nuss3
5      
Formeln der Tabelle
B2 : =SVERWEIS(A2;E2:F4;2;0)
 
Excel Tabellen einfach im Web darstellen    Excel Jeanie HTML  3.0    Download  
Gruss Rainer
Anzeige
AW: Case of Abfragen?
ransi
hallo florian
schau mal hier ob du damit was anfangen kannst:
Private Sub Worksheet_Change(ByVal Target As Range) Dim wert Dim ziel As String If Target.Address <> "$A$1" Then Exit Sub 'a1 ist "eine zelle" wert = [a1].Value Select Case wert Case 280 To 300 ziel = "Bereich1" Case 301 To 320 ziel = "Bereich2" Case 321 To 350 ziel = "Bereich3" Case 351 To 400 ziel = "Bereich4" usw. Case Else ziel = "Kein gültiger Bereich" End Select [b1] = ziel 'b1 ist "andere zelle" End Sub
ransi

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ige